ListView.ColumnHeaderCollection.Insert Método
Definição
Importante
Algumas informações se referem a produtos de pré-lançamento que podem ser substancialmente modificados antes do lançamento. A Microsoft não oferece garantias, expressas ou implícitas, das informações aqui fornecidas.
Insere um cabeçalho de coluna na coleção no índice especificado.
Sobrecargas
Insert(Int32, String, String, Int32, HorizontalAlignment, String) |
Cria um novo cabeçalho de coluna com o texto alinhado, a chave, a largura e a chave da imagem especificados e insere o cabeçalho na coleção, no índice especificado. |
Insert(Int32, String, String, Int32, HorizontalAlignment, Int32) |
Cria um novo cabeçalho de coluna com o texto alinhado, a chave, a largura e o índice da imagem especificados e insere o cabeçalho na coleção, no índice especificado. |
Insert(Int32, String, Int32, HorizontalAlignment) |
Cria um novo cabeçalho de coluna e o insere na coleção, no índice especificado. |
Insert(Int32, String, String, Int32) |
Cria um novo cabeçalho de coluna com o texto, a chave e a largura especificados e insere o cabeçalho na coleção no índice especificado. |
Insert(Int32, String, String) |
Cria um novo cabeçalho de coluna com o texto e a chave especificados e insere o cabeçalho na coleção no índice especificado. |
Insert(Int32, String, Int32) |
Cria um novo cabeçalho de coluna com o texto e a largura inicial especificados e insere o cabeçalho na coleção no índice especificado. |
Insert(Int32, ColumnHeader) |
Insere um cabeçalho de coluna existente na coleção no índice especificado. |
Insert(Int32, String) |
Cria um novo cabeçalho de coluna com o texto especificado e insere o cabeçalho na coleção no índice especificado. |
Insert(Int32, String, String, Int32, HorizontalAlignment, String)
Cria um novo cabeçalho de coluna com o texto alinhado, a chave, a largura e a chave da imagem especificados e insere o cabeçalho na coleção, no índice especificado.
public:
void Insert(int index, System::String ^ key, System::String ^ text, int width, System::Windows::Forms::HorizontalAlignment textAlign, System::String ^ imageKey);
public void Insert (int index, string key, string text, int width, System.Windows.Forms.HorizontalAlignment textAlign, string imageKey);
member this.Insert : int * string * string * int * System.Windows.Forms.HorizontalAlignment * string -> unit
Public Sub Insert (index As Integer, key As String, text As String, width As Integer, textAlign As HorizontalAlignment, imageKey As String)
Parâmetros
- index
- Int32
O local do índice de base zero no qual o cabeçalho de coluna é inserido.
- key
- String
O nome do cabeçalho da coluna.
- text
- String
O texto a ser exibido no cabeçalho da coluna.
- width
- Int32
A largura inicial, em pixels, do cabeçalho da coluna.
- textAlign
- HorizontalAlignment
Um dos valores de HorizontalAlignment.
- imageKey
- String
A chave da imagem a ser exibida no cabeçalho da coluna.
Comentários
Para adicionar um cabeçalho de coluna sem especificar uma posição na coleção, use o Add método . Se você quiser adicionar uma matriz de cabeçalhos de coluna à coleção, use o AddRange método .
A Name propriedade corresponde à chave de uma coluna no ListView.ColumnHeaderCollection.
Aplica-se a
Insert(Int32, String, String, Int32, HorizontalAlignment, Int32)
Cria um novo cabeçalho de coluna com o texto alinhado, a chave, a largura e o índice da imagem especificados e insere o cabeçalho na coleção, no índice especificado.
public:
void Insert(int index, System::String ^ key, System::String ^ text, int width, System::Windows::Forms::HorizontalAlignment textAlign, int imageIndex);
public void Insert (int index, string key, string text, int width, System.Windows.Forms.HorizontalAlignment textAlign, int imageIndex);
member this.Insert : int * string * string * int * System.Windows.Forms.HorizontalAlignment * int -> unit
Public Sub Insert (index As Integer, key As String, text As String, width As Integer, textAlign As HorizontalAlignment, imageIndex As Integer)
Parâmetros
- index
- Int32
O local do índice de base zero no qual o cabeçalho de coluna é inserido.
- key
- String
O nome do cabeçalho da coluna.
- text
- String
O texto a ser exibido no cabeçalho da coluna.
- width
- Int32
A largura inicial, em pixels, do cabeçalho da coluna.
- textAlign
- HorizontalAlignment
Um dos valores de HorizontalAlignment.
- imageIndex
- Int32
O índice da imagem a ser exibida no cabeçalho da coluna.
Comentários
Para adicionar um cabeçalho de coluna sem especificar uma posição na coleção, use o Add método . Se você quiser adicionar uma matriz de cabeçalhos de coluna à coleção, use o AddRange método .
A Name propriedade corresponde à chave de uma coluna no ListView.ColumnHeaderCollection.
Aplica-se a
Insert(Int32, String, Int32, HorizontalAlignment)
Cria um novo cabeçalho de coluna e o insere na coleção, no índice especificado.
public:
void Insert(int index, System::String ^ str, int width, System::Windows::Forms::HorizontalAlignment textAlign);
public:
void Insert(int index, System::String ^ text, int width, System::Windows::Forms::HorizontalAlignment textAlign);
public void Insert (int index, string str, int width, System.Windows.Forms.HorizontalAlignment textAlign);
public void Insert (int index, string text, int width, System.Windows.Forms.HorizontalAlignment textAlign);
member this.Insert : int * string * int * System.Windows.Forms.HorizontalAlignment -> unit
member this.Insert : int * string * int * System.Windows.Forms.HorizontalAlignment -> unit
Public Sub Insert (index As Integer, str As String, width As Integer, textAlign As HorizontalAlignment)
Public Sub Insert (index As Integer, text As String, width As Integer, textAlign As HorizontalAlignment)
Parâmetros
- index
- Int32
O local do índice de base zero no qual o cabeçalho de coluna é inserido.
- strtext
- String
O texto a ser exibido no cabeçalho da coluna.
- width
- Int32
A largura inicial do cabeçalho da coluna. Defina como -1 para dimensionar automaticamente o cabeçalho de coluna para o tamanho do texto do maior subitem na coluna ou então como -2 para dimensionar automaticamente o cabeçalho de coluna para o tamanho do texto contido nele.
- textAlign
- HorizontalAlignment
Um dos valores de HorizontalAlignment.
Exceções
index
é menor que 0 ou maior ou igual ao valor da propriedade Count do ListView.ColumnHeaderCollection.
Comentários
Esta versão do Insert método permite que você crie um novo ColumnHeader com uma configuração específica de alinhamento de cabeçalho de coluna, largura e texto e insira-o em uma posição específica no ListView.ColumnHeaderCollection. Você pode usar esse método se quiser inserir um novo cabeçalho de coluna em uma coleção existente de cabeçalhos de coluna. Se você quiser usar um existente ColumnHeader e inseri-lo em uma posição específica na coleção, use a outra versão do Insert método . Para adicionar um cabeçalho de coluna sem especificar uma posição específica na coleção, use o Add método . Se você quiser adicionar uma matriz de cabeçalhos de coluna à coleção, use o AddRange método .
Confira também
Aplica-se a
Insert(Int32, String, String, Int32)
Cria um novo cabeçalho de coluna com o texto, a chave e a largura especificados e insere o cabeçalho na coleção no índice especificado.
public:
void Insert(int index, System::String ^ key, System::String ^ text, int width);
public void Insert (int index, string key, string text, int width);
member this.Insert : int * string * string * int -> unit
Public Sub Insert (index As Integer, key As String, text As String, width As Integer)
Parâmetros
- index
- Int32
O local do índice de base zero no qual o cabeçalho de coluna é inserido.
- key
- String
O nome do cabeçalho da coluna.
- text
- String
O texto a ser exibido no cabeçalho da coluna.
- width
- Int32
A largura inicial, em pixels, do cabeçalho da coluna.
Comentários
Para adicionar um cabeçalho de coluna sem especificar uma posição na coleção, use o Add método . Se você quiser adicionar uma matriz de cabeçalhos de coluna à coleção, use o AddRange método .
A Name propriedade corresponde à chave de uma coluna no ListView.ColumnHeaderCollection.
Aplica-se a
Insert(Int32, String, String)
Cria um novo cabeçalho de coluna com o texto e a chave especificados e insere o cabeçalho na coleção no índice especificado.
public:
void Insert(int index, System::String ^ key, System::String ^ text);
public void Insert (int index, string key, string text);
member this.Insert : int * string * string -> unit
Public Sub Insert (index As Integer, key As String, text As String)
Parâmetros
- index
- Int32
O local do índice de base zero no qual o cabeçalho de coluna é inserido.
- key
- String
O nome do cabeçalho da coluna.
- text
- String
O texto a ser exibido no cabeçalho da coluna.
Comentários
Para adicionar um cabeçalho de coluna sem especificar uma posição na coleção, use o Add método . Se você quiser adicionar uma matriz de cabeçalhos de coluna à coleção, use o AddRange método .
A Name propriedade corresponde à chave de uma coluna no ListView.ColumnHeaderCollection.
Aplica-se a
Insert(Int32, String, Int32)
Cria um novo cabeçalho de coluna com o texto e a largura inicial especificados e insere o cabeçalho na coleção no índice especificado.
public:
void Insert(int index, System::String ^ text, int width);
public void Insert (int index, string text, int width);
member this.Insert : int * string * int -> unit
Public Sub Insert (index As Integer, text As String, width As Integer)
Parâmetros
- index
- Int32
O local do índice de base zero no qual o cabeçalho de coluna é inserido.
- text
- String
O texto a ser exibido no cabeçalho da coluna.
- width
- Int32
A largura inicial, em pixels, do cabeçalho da coluna.
Comentários
Para adicionar um cabeçalho de coluna sem especificar uma posição na coleção, use o Add método . Se você quiser adicionar uma matriz de cabeçalhos de coluna à coleção, use o AddRange método .
Aplica-se a
Insert(Int32, ColumnHeader)
Insere um cabeçalho de coluna existente na coleção no índice especificado.
public:
void Insert(int index, System::Windows::Forms::ColumnHeader ^ value);
public void Insert (int index, System.Windows.Forms.ColumnHeader value);
member this.Insert : int * System.Windows.Forms.ColumnHeader -> unit
Public Sub Insert (index As Integer, value As ColumnHeader)
Parâmetros
- index
- Int32
O local do índice de base zero no qual o cabeçalho de coluna é inserido.
- value
- ColumnHeader
O ColumnHeader a ser inserido na coleção.
Exceções
index
é menor que 0 ou maior ou igual ao valor da propriedade Count do ListView.ColumnHeaderCollection.
Comentários
Essa versão do Insert método permite que você insira um existente ColumnHeader em uma posição específica no ListView.ColumnHeaderCollection.
Se você quiser criar um novo ColumnHeader e inseri-lo em uma posição específica na coleção, use a outra versão do Insert método . Para adicionar um cabeçalho de coluna sem especificar uma posição específica na coleção, use o Add método . Se você quiser adicionar uma matriz de cabeçalhos de coluna à coleção, use o AddRange método .
Confira também
Aplica-se a
Insert(Int32, String)
Cria um novo cabeçalho de coluna com o texto especificado e insere o cabeçalho na coleção no índice especificado.
public:
void Insert(int index, System::String ^ text);
public void Insert (int index, string text);
member this.Insert : int * string -> unit
Public Sub Insert (index As Integer, text As String)
Parâmetros
- index
- Int32
O local do índice de base zero no qual o cabeçalho de coluna é inserido.
- text
- String
O texto a ser exibido no cabeçalho da coluna.
Exceções
index
é menor que 0 ou maior ou igual ao valor da propriedade Count do ListView.ColumnHeaderCollection.
Comentários
Para adicionar um cabeçalho de coluna sem especificar uma posição na coleção, use o Add método . Se você quiser adicionar uma matriz de cabeçalhos de coluna à coleção, use o AddRange método .